"The Deadly Director" is the nineteenth episode of Fantastic Four season one, as well as the twentieth and final episode of the series. It aired on September 21, 1968 on ABC. It was written by Phil Hahn and Jack Hanrahan, and produced and directed by William Hanna and Joseph Barbera, the founders of Hanna-Barbera Productions.

Home availability
- Warner Bros. owns the show, while Disney owns the characters, making it difficult to release this episode on any physical media.
